Understanding and Drafting Exclusion and Limitation of Liability Clauses
It’s important to have a good understanding of exclusion and limitation of liability clauses when drafting contracts. Neither side in a contract will want to be unreasonably limited by these clauses but, on the other hand, neither side will want to leave themselves open to providing compensation for losses incurred.
